For centuries, the allure of glittering pyrite has enticed prospectors and fortune-seekers alike. This often confused mineral, with its metallic shine, bears a striking resemblance to gold, leading many to believe they've struck it rich. However, pyrite, also known as fool's gold, is a completely separate substance, composed primarily of iron sulfide.

Exploring the Properties of Pyrite
Pyrite, also commonly known Fool's Gold, is a metallic mineral with a striking appearance. It exhibits a sparkling golden yellow color and possesses a recognizable cubic crystal form. Pyrite's hardness of 6-6.5 on the Mohs scale makes it relatively tough, while its weight ranges from 4.8 to 5.1 grams per cubic milliliter.
Pyrite's structure is iron sulfide (FeS2), suggesting a combination of iron and sulfur atoms arranged in a specific pattern. The mineral's genesis typically occurs in igneous rocks through various mechanisms.
Pyrite has found uses in both industrial and decorative contexts. It serves as a key component for the production of sulfur, iron, and other valuable metals. Moreover, pyrite's appealing golden hue has made it a popular choice for ornaments.
